Dennisville CDP, New Jersey: commercial real estate data.

Dennisville CDP is a Census CDP of 736 people across 4.40 square miles of land, in Cape May County. Median household income is $96,148, 72.5 percent of occupied homes are owned.

How many people live in Dennisville, New Jersey?

736, in 331 households. Dennisville CDP covers 4.40 square miles of land, which is 167 people per square mile. Source: US Census Bureau, American Community Survey 5-Year Estimates, place level, 2020-2024 5-year.

What county is Dennisville in?

Cape May County, which holds 100.0 percent of the place by area. Source: US Census Bureau, cartographic boundary file, places, 2024 vintage.

What is the median household income in Dennisville?

$96,148. The median owner-occupied home is valued at $358,700. Median gross rent is $1,184 per month. Source: US Census Bureau, American Community Survey 5-Year Estimates, place level, 2020-2024 5-year.
